"Tulukuron" is a word in HILIGAYNON

tulukuron HILIGAYNON
Definition:

tulukurón - What is to be—, should be—,
can be—, erected, set up, built, established;
worthy to be—established,—enacted,—
ordained,—built, etc. (cf. túkud,
palatúkdan, palatukurán).
